WebNov 2, 2024 · The most common reason why your horse may be lying down is that they are sleeping - this is completely normal. Horses sleep differently from humans – rather than sleeping for one longer period in a day, horses have many shorter and more discrete periods of sleep during this period of 24 hours. Change in drinking behavior. … WebAug 16, 2024 · Horses doze for various periods during the day and have short bouts of deep sleep lying down in the middle of the night. Horse’s sleeping patterns change depending on their age. Foals lie down for frequent naps and spend about half of their day sleeping until they are about three months old.
